    Had a match where there was only me and one other player on opposite squads. We actually both stuck around and saw it through to the end. My setup was unreal but of course as usual I get killed in two shots while reloading. There is a trick I'm missing here, I'm sure of it.

    Having a 2nd weapon and switching to that first to use instead of reloading. (melee if you think he's nearly dead)

    The damage numbers that come up reflect true damage.
    I.e
    If the numbers are purple ...it means a purple shield you are hitting.
    If they are white...it's a white lvl1 shield, blue for lvl2 etc
    Red is true damage to health
    If you get a yellow marker it's a headshot.

    So maybe only melee 1v1 when you notice dmg numbers as red.

    Which is better ping or packet loss? London only has slightly better ping but Amsterdam has much less packet loss.

    packet loss is the amount of data lost when data is sent from one location to another and doesn't reach it's destination.
    Ideally you want 0% packet loss.

    Pings from 1-70 are pretty much the same and all highly playable.
    70-140 you might notice a bit or good bit of lag
    150-300 is gonna be hard and you'll be missing shots and asking why they got you before you got them...especially on FPS.
